Inauguration of the Brcko National School of Public Administration (BNSPA)

The Brcko National School of Public Administration (BNSPA), situated in the Brcko District of Bosnia and Herzegovina, was inaugurated on the 3rd of June by the EPLO Director, Professor Spyridon Flogaitis, the Brcko Supervisor and PDHR, Dr. Raffi Gregorian, the Brcko Mayor, Dr. Dragan Pajic, and the Brcko Assembly President, Mr. Mirsad Djapo. 

The Ambassador of Greece to BiH, Mr. Procopius Mantzouranis, as well as representatives of the city of Banja Luka, the Brcko School of Economics, the Brcko Final Award Office (formerly known as OHR North) and all the Brcko District institutions attended the inauguration ceremony.

The BNSPA will be a graduate training school for civil servants, elected members of the local authorities and judges of the administrative justice interested in obtaining a Master’s Diploma in national, comparative and European administrative law and administrative science, and for those who wish to attend short-term training seminars in order to develop their skills in a specialized public administrative area. 

The creation and operation of the BNSPA was co-funded by Hellenic Aid, Hellenic Ministry of Foreign Affairs and the Brcko District, while the Embassy of the Italian Republic in BiH contributed the furniture.
